从Python 2转换为python 3时的Python加密unicode错误

问题描述 投票:1回答:1

我发现了一些我想要加入Python加密程序的代码。它应该加密代码的同一目录中的文件,我希望它以目标为目标。但是,它是用Python 2编写的,当我改变一些代码以适应Python 3时,我收到以下错误:

Traceback (most recent call last):
  File "/home/pi/Desktop/Projects/FyleCript/Dev Files/encryption.py", line 77, in <module>
    encrypt(SHA256.new(password).digest(), str(Tfiles))
  File "/usr/lib/python3/dist-packages/Crypto/Hash/SHA256.py", line 88, in new
    return SHA256Hash().new(data)
  File "/usr/lib/python3/dist-packages/Crypto/Hash/SHA256.py", line 75, in new
    return SHA256Hash(data)
  File "/usr/lib/python3/dist-packages/Crypto/Hash/SHA256.py", line 72, in __init__
    HashAlgo.__init__(self, hashFactory, data)
  File "/usr/lib/python3/dist-packages/Crypto/Hash/hashalgo.py", line 51, in __init__
    self.update(data)
  File "/usr/lib/python3/dist-packages/Crypto/Hash/hashalgo.py", line 69, in update
    return self._hash.update(data)
TypeError: Unicode-objects must be encoded before hashing

但是代码在Python 2中完美运行。我尝试在SO和Google搜索上寻找类似的问题,但没有帮助。

您的'password'变量是一个字符串,但SHA256.new需要字节(例如,允许使用unicode)。你需要的字节列在Crypto.Hash.SHA256 documentation中。

解决方案是在散列之前将密码编码为字节。这几乎就是错误消息所说的内容(如果你知道python 3中的所有字符串都是unicode对象):

TypeError: Unicode-objects must be encoded before hashing

例如,使用utf8进行编码的解决方案:

SHA256.new(password.encode('utf8')).digest()
